-
- 怎样在VSCode中快速打开外部终端?
- 使用Ctrl+`可快速打开VSCode集成终端,通过菜单“终端→新建终端”或命令面板也可实现,配合默认终端类型配置能提升开发效率。
- VSCode . 开发工具 790 2025-09-30 23:54:02
-
- 怎样在VSCode中运行Shell脚本?
- 使用VSCode运行Shell脚本需配置终端与扩展,1.通过集成终端执行bashscript.sh或./script.sh(需chmod+x);2.安装Shellcheck和BashIDE扩展提升编辑体验;3.配置tasks.json实现一键运行;4.创建代码片段快速生成模板。关键在于确保执行权限与正确解释器路径。
- VSCode . 开发工具 839 2025-09-30 23:50:02
-
- 如何调试一个自己开发或第三方有问题的VSCode扩展?
- 调试VSCode扩展需配置launch.json,通过F5启动或附加到进程,利用源码映射和输出面板日志定位问题,核心是正确连接调试器与扩展实例。
- VSCode . 开发工具 752 2025-09-30 23:49:02
-
- 怎么在VSCode里管理密钥?
- 答案:通过.env文件、用户片段和密钥管理工具在VSCode中安全高效管理密钥。具体包括使用dotenv加载环境变量,将密钥存于.gitignore保护的.env文件;利用VSCode代码片段快速插入配置;结合AzureKeyVault等工具实现团队安全协作;通过SecretScanner等插件检测硬编码风险,避免密钥泄露。
- VSCode . 开发工具 989 2025-09-30 23:39:02
-
- VSCode的符号搜索功能怎么用?
- VSCode符号搜索可快速定位代码元素。使用Ctrl+T或Cmd+T搜索整个项目,Ctrl+Shift+O或Cmd+Shift+O搜索当前文件;输入关键词实时匹配,支持类型过滤与模糊搜索;选择结果回车跳转,Ctrl+点击可预览,提升代码浏览效率。
- VSCode . 开发工具 371 2025-09-30 23:36:01
-
- VSCode的快捷键绑定冲突怎么办?
- 首先查看快捷键冲突来源,通过命令面板搜索快捷键并检查多个绑定;接着优先在用户设置中覆盖默认或扩展的快捷键,或编辑keybindings.json文件手动禁用冲突命令(如添加"-"前缀);然后排查扩展引入的绑定,必要时禁用扩展或其快捷键;最后保存配置并重启VSCode使更改生效。
- VSCode . 开发工具 256 2025-09-30 23:26:02
-
- 有哪些VSCode扩展能帮助你更好地进行数据库操作?
- 推荐使用SQLTools、SQLiteViewer、PostgreSQL、MySQL和DatabaseClient等扩展提升VSCode数据库操作效率,根据数据库类型选择合适工具并注意驱动与权限配置。
- VSCode . 开发工具 926 2025-09-30 23:21:01
-
- VSCode有哪些隐藏的实用命令?
- 掌握VSCode隐藏功能可大幅提升效率:通过Ctrl+Shift+P快速执行命令,Ctrl+Shift+O在文件内跳转符号,F2跨文件重命名变量,Ctrl+P快速打开文件并定位行号,启用括号高亮配对减少错误,使用Ctrl+D或多光标快捷键批量编辑,以及用#region折叠代码块,这些功能简化操作,减少依赖鼠标,提升编码速度。
- VSCode . 开发工具 565 2025-09-30 23:19:02
-
- 怎样在VSCode中快速切换标签页?
- 使用快捷键可高效切换VSCode标签页:Ctrl+Tab按最近使用顺序切换标签,Ctrl+P快速搜索文件,Alt+←/→导航代码历史位置,提升编码效率。
- VSCode . 开发工具 557 2025-09-30 23:15:02
-
- 如何自己开发一个简单的VSCode扩展?
- 答案是开发VSCode扩展不难,使用Node.js和Yeoman生成模板后,通过修改extension.ts注册命令并调试,最后用vsce打包发布。
- VSCode . 开发工具 466 2025-09-30 23:10:02
-
- VSCode的代码自动修复(Auto Fix)功能支持哪些规则?
- 答案取决于所用语言和工具,VSCode通过集成ESLint、Prettier、Black等扩展实现自动修复,支持格式化、命名修正、冗余代码删除等规则。
- VSCode . 开发工具 924 2025-09-30 23:02:02
-
- 如何为VSCode设置文件自动换行?
- 首先通过菜单“查看-换行”可临时开启自动换行,其次在设置中将Editor:WordWrap设为on可永久生效,最后可在settings.json中按文件类型单独配置自动换行规则。
- VSCode . 开发工具 320 2025-09-30 22:54:01
-
- 为什么VSCode的Git功能不显示更改?
- 确认已初始化Git仓库,项目根目录需存在.git文件夹;2.确保Git已安装且VSCode中正确配置git.path;3.检查文件是否被.gitignore忽略;4.通过“打开文件夹”加载整个项目;5.尝试刷新或重启VSCode。
- VSCode . 开发工具 691 2025-09-30 22:43:02
-
- 哪些VSCode扩展能极大提升代码质量?
- ESLint实时检测JS/TS错误并支持自动修复,Prettier统一代码格式减少争议,SonarLint深度分析潜在缺陷,GitLens增强代码变更理解,四者协同提升代码质量与团队协作效率。
- VSCode . 开发工具 776 2025-09-30 22:34:02
-
- composer dump-autoload的优化级别 -o 有多大提升
- 使用composerdump-autoload-o可生成优化的自动加载文件,提升类加载效率。该命令通过构建完整的classmap和静态PSR-4映射,避免运行时目录遍历,实现更快的数组查找。性能提升因项目规模而异:小型项目每请求节省0.5~2ms,中大型项目如Laravel可减少30%~70%加载时间,框架启动从~8ms降至~3ms。建议在生产环境部署和CI/CD流程中使用composerinstall--optimize-autoloader以启用此优化,开发环境则无需开启以加快安装速度。还可
- composer . 开发工具 239 2025-09-30 22:10:02
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

